Abstract

En las páginas siguientes hacemos un repaso general acerca de cómo la cuestión de los recursos naturales y, especialmente, el agua, han ido incorporándose a los razonamientos económicos de una forma progresiva. Como veremos, esto no significa que nos encontremos ante un marco teórico nuevo en cuanto a la gestión de los recursos naturales. Pero los avances han sido tan importantes durante los últimos años, que no cabe duda   de que estamos ante un nuevo panorama que debe permitir en los próximos años avanzar en los razonamientos teóricos y en las soluciones más eficientes para nuestras sociedades.
